Violent protests broke out in the Irish capital Dublin on Thursday evening after a man with a knife injured a woman and three children in the middle of the street in the afternoon, according to reports local media. According to unconfirmed rumors, the man who was arrested has a migration background. Nothing is known about his motivation. News agency AFP reports that demonstrators carried signs with slogans such as ‘Irish Lives Matter‘. Dublin police warn against disinformation and say the riots are being driven by a “completely insane group of hooligans driven by far-right ideology.”
According to police, the stabbing was an “isolated incident that is not necessarily connected to other problems in the country or the city.” There is therefore no reason to assume that the violence was political or terrorist in nature. Yet the angry crowd is wreaking havoc in central Dublin. Protesters shot fireworks at police officers and attacked troops from the Irish Mobile Unit. Police vehicles, a tram and a bus were also damaged. Images show, among other things, how a police car goes up in flames.
Justice Minister Helen McEntee said, according to the AP news agency: “We cannot and will not tolerate the scenes we see this evening in our city centre.” According to her, the demonstrators are using the stabbing “to cause destruction.” The clashes between police and rioters appear to be concentrated around expensive shopping streets in north Dublin. It is unclear whether looting is also taking place.
One of the children, a six-year-old girl, is being treated in hospital for serious injuries. The woman, who is around thirty, is also being treated. The other two children suffered minor injuries, one of them has since left the hospital.
